Rectangular connectors are among the most common types of interconnects utilized in numerous applications. A commonly used type of rectangular connector is the header pin, which is a series of pins mounted inside a plastic housing. Specifically, 150-80-320-00-001101 is a type of such header pin connector used in a wide range of applications. This article explains the field of application and working principle of the 150-80-320-00-001101 header pin connector.

Working Principle
The 150-80-320-00-001101 header pin connector is composed of a metal pin and a plastic housing. The metal pin has high contact performance, which can ensure the connection of circuits is strong and reliable. The plastic housing is injected with insulating materials that possess excellent anti-aging and flame-retardant properties. The insulation body also has good tensile strength and excellent environmental adaptability. In addition, special safety metal shields or plastic shields can be added to the header pin in order to enhance the security and performance of the connector.
When in use, the metal pins are connected inside the plastic housing. When the housing and the pins are assembled, the contact point between the pins ensures the connection and transmission of signals or power, while the insulation material ensures that the electric power is insulated, which prevents the electrical current to flow across the contacts, leading to short circuit or other problems. Furthermore, this insulation effect can also protect the user from any electrical shock.
